From: The prevalence of pathogenic variants in the BMPR2 gene in patients with the idiopathic pulmonary arterial hypertension in the Russian population: sequencing data and meta-analysis

Fig. 3

Reassessment of pathogenicity of variants in the BMPR2 gene. The distribution of 665 unique variants in the BMPR2 gene with pathogenicity assessment presented by authors in the literature before and after our reassessment according to the ACMG criteria. Some variants had mixed classifications before re-evaluation, either because they were identified in multiple studies with different assessments or because authors within an individual study were unable to classify the variant conclusively. Some variants reported in the literature do not have a definitive pathogenicity classification and are thus labeled as “Unclassified.”
